Next Performance Receives €16M Investment from Kennet Partners

May 31, 2011

Next Performance, a Paris, France-based online advertising company that specializes in dynamic retargeting, has received a €16m investment from Kennet Partners. The company intends to use the capital to continue to expand in Europe. Mavenir Systems Raises $40M in Fifth Funding Round

May 31, 2011

Mavenir Systems, a Richardson, Texas-based provider of innovative mobile infrastructure solutions for LTE operators, has raised $40m in its fifth round of funding. The round was led by new investor August Capital, with participation from North Bridge Venture Partners, Austin Ventures, Alloy Ventures, Greenspring Associates and Cross Creek Capital. BioCritica Launches; Receives Investment

May 30, 2011

Eli Lilly and Company (NYSE:LLY), Care Capital, NovaQuest Capital formed BioCritica Inc., a Central Indiana-based biotechnology company. BioCritica will initially focus on the continued U.S. development and commercialization of Xigris® (drotrecogin alfa (activated)), Lilly’s medicine for the treatment of severe sepsis.
